Adopt BEN HUR

Pointer · Male · Adult · 7 years

BEN HUR arrived at the shelter via the pound... Our handsome boy was indeed found wandering, and no one came forward to claim him... He shows the signs of a life "of boredom or stress," as the dog has quite a few licking wounds... BEN HUR is extremely gentle with humans; we don't know his relations with dogs or cats. Very energetic and curious, he would thrive in a home that enjoys long walks or hikes, as long as his physical needs are respected. Come and meet him!

🇫🇷Adopting from France

French refuges follow the SPA framework: adopters sign a cession contract that includes sterilization, vaccinations, microchip identification, and rabies passport. Fees are typically €150–€300. Many refuges work with rescue transport partners for cross-border placements.

Can I adopt BEN HUR if I live in another country?
Yes, in most cases. Rescues across Europe routinely place animals abroad — SPA Le Mans (Yvré-L'Évêque) will tell you what they need (EU pet passport, rabies titer, transport coordination) and whether they handle transport themselves or refer you to a partner. Plan for an extra €100–€350 in transport costs depending on distance.
